Center Overview

Southeast Regional Research Group, Columbus, is one of five medical research sites affiliated with SERRG, Inc. With affiliate sites in Savannah, Hinesville and Rincon in Georgia, and Alexander City in Alabama, Southeast Regional Research Group works with a network of hospitals, government and community-run healthcare clinics, and inpatient- and outpatient-based physicians in our mission to provide compassionate medical care in our community.

From initial contact with the pharmaceutical sponsor to the completion of the clinical trial, the physicians and staff at Southeast Regional Research Group are available throughout the clinical research experience, including but not limited to:

  • Excellence in patient care
  • Completion of all regulatory documents (which include site demographics to fit the patient population)
  • Budget and Contract negotiations
  • Hosting of scheduled site visits from the sponsor or CRO and their staff, to include personally escorting all persons involved and acting as a liaison
  • Maintaining all study documents onsite in our local offices
  • Maintaining all study related material to include study drug, devices and lab kits
  • Performing all study related ancillary services to include, but not limited to, ECG's, phlebotomy, specimen collection, testing and storage, drug infusion, radiology services, in-house pharmacist support, and study related home health nursing staff.
  • Providing Certified Research Coordinators and Nursing staff

Facility Description

Our medical research site in Columbus, Georgia, is a 2,600 square foot facility, centrally located in the city, within six miles of most area hospitals and within one mile of the Columbus, Georgia, Metro Airport. Our site features five exam rooms, a large IV infusion room with leather recliners and flat screen television, procedure rooms, phlebotomy room and a fully-equipped laboratory. This facility has an active medical staff of physicians and clinical coordinators to manage all clinical trials. Monitors have their own private desks with internet and telephone access, or they may use our spacious conference room when it is available. Subjects are allowed privacy in our quiet consent and exam rooms.

Patient Demographics

The Columbus, Georgia, metropolitan area is home to 274,000 residents, based on the 2006 population estimates. Our corporate office and our Columbus clinical site are only 15 miles from Fort Benning’s military base, which contributes to roughly 8% of the area’s population. Columbus also borders Phenix City, Alabama, with about 85,000 of those residents seeking medical care in Columbus.

Outside of education, health and social services and retail, manufacturing and construction are the area’s biggest employers.
